Mozilla releases Firefox beta for Windows 10 ARM laptops
Mozilla has released an ARM version of its Firefox browser yesterday for Windows 10. While Microsoft and Google have been working together on Chromium browsers for Windows on ARM, Mozilla has been developing its own ARM64-native build of Firefox for Snapdragon-powered Windows laptops. ‘Three-person’ baby boy born in Greece
Fertility doctors in Greece and Spain say they have produced a baby from three people in order to overcome a woman’s infertility. The baby boy was born weighing 2.9kg (6lbs) on Tuesday. Google’s new Currents app is its enterprise replacement for Google+
Now that Google+ is history, today, Google unveiled what will be offered to G Suite users in its place: Currents. Australian chef's 154-cheese pizza breaks Guinness record
An Australian pizza chef broke a Guinness World Record by putting together a pie with 154 varieties of cheese on top.
